HashMap的底层实现原理 Java

HashMap的底层实现原理

一、对于Map集合存储结构的理解首先介绍以HashMap为典型代表的Map集合的存储结构① Map中的key:无序的、不可重复的,底层使用Set集合存储key;key所在的类要重写equals()和h...
阅读全文
基于Redis实现阻塞队列的方式 Java

基于Redis实现阻塞队列的方式

日常需求开发过程中,不免会遇到需要通过代码进行异步处理的情况,比如批量发送邮件,批量发送短信,数据导入,为了减少用户的等待,不希望一直菊花转啊转,因此需要进行异步处理,做法就是讲要处理的数据添加到队列...
阅读全文
Feign远程调用原理 Java

Feign远程调用原理

image.png1、Feign介绍Feign是一个http请求调用的轻量级框架,可以以Java接口注解的方式调用Http请求。Spring Cloud引入 Feign并且集成了Ribbon实现客户端...
阅读全文
Redis夺命52连问 Java

Redis夺命52连问

大家好,我是苏三,面渣逆袭系列继续,这节我们来搞定Redis——不会有人假期玩去了吧?不会吧?基础1.说说什么是Redis?Redis图标Redis是一种基于键值对(key-value)的NoSQL数...
阅读全文
Java实现Base64编码和解码的方式 js

Java实现Base64编码和解码的方式

Base64 编码是什么?Base64 是一种编码的方式, 并不是安全领域的加密解密算法。Base64 的目的是把一些二进制符转成普通字符, 方便在网络上传输。因为有些系统只能使用ASCII字符,有些...
阅读全文
Java
Base64编码Java实现一、什么是Base64编码Base64是网络上最常见的用于传输8Bit字节代码的编码方式之一。Base64 主要不是加密,它主要的用途是把一些二进制数转成普通字符用于网络传...
阅读全文